>> This enhancement adds support of virtual threads to the JVMTI `StopThread` 
>> function.
>> In preview releases before this enhancement the StopThread returned the 
>> JVMTI_ERROR_UNSUPPORTED_OPERATION error code for virtual threads.
>> 
>> The `StopThread` supports sending an asynchronous exception to a virtual 
>> thread only if it is current or suspended at mounted state. For instance, a 
>> virtual thread can be suspended at a JVMTI event. If the virtual thread is 
>> not suspended and is not current then the `JVMTI_ERROR_THREAD_NOT_SUSPENDED` 
>> error code is returned. If the virtual thread was suspended at unmounted 
>> state then the `JVMTI_ERROR_OPAQUE_FRAME` error code is returned.
>> 
>> The `StopThread` has the following description for 
>> `JVMTI_ERROR_OPAQUE_FRAME` error code:
>>> The thread is a suspended virtual thread and the implementation 
>>> was unable to throw an asynchronous exception from this frame.
>> 
>> A couple of the `serviceability/jvmti/vthread` tests has been updated to 
>> adopt to new `StopThread` behavior.
